Transaction e23e63ae1e4ec46ef660d623977327793c0710d7cfe3dd3aa34bb5897d70cdba

1 Input
2 Outputs
  • e23e63ae1e4ec46ef660d623977327793c0710d7cfe3dd3aa34bb5897d70cdba:0
  • value  26855
    address  n4R7FAqPPXpbm5bYcBAZVKdiMVMCFNG5rp
  • e23e63ae1e4ec46ef660d623977327793c0710d7cfe3dd3aa34bb5897d70cdba:1
  • value  796161039063
    address  2N4RJCEbTDtFEp3x7MRoQ7tKEg8TpBNsPKN